The owners manuals in English are used for more than one country and the section that … WebDec 14, 2015 · The sensor is located on the dash near the windshield in front of the driver’s position. It monitors the amount of light outside through the windshield. When it detects dropping light levels, it turns the headlights on. Tips Don’t cover your dash with anything as it will prevent the sensor from detecting changes in light level.

You may need to tape this as well as the 'bubble' mentioned … WebDec 15, 2015 · Make sure the key is set to OFF. Turn the headlight switch off. Turn the switch back to ON, then OFF again. Turn the switch back to the Auto position. Make sure the lights come on. Wait for the amount of time you want the headlights to stay on, then turn the switch back to OFF once more. The headlight delay should now be programmed.
